# Nginx 分布式部署架构图的实现过程
Nginx 是一个高性能的 HTTP 和反向代理服务器,它在处理高并发连接方面表现优秀。这篇博文将详细介绍如何进行 Nginx 的分布式部署,确保在大规模的应用环境下能够高效、可靠地服务。
## 环境准备
要顺利进行 Nginx 的分布式部署,我们首先要确保我们的硬件和软件环境达标。下面的表格列出了所需的软硬件要求:
| 组件 |
应用现状比较由于历史原因,集中式架构多用于传统银行、电信等行业。主机资源集中在大型主机或小型机上。集中式架构下,包括操作系统、中间件、数据库等“基础软件” 均为闭源商用系统。集中式架构的典型案例是 IOE(IBM、 Oracle、EMC)提供的计算设备、数据库技术和存储设备共同组成的系统。近年来,分布式架构在 Google、Amazon、Facebook、阿里巴巴、腾讯等互联网公司广泛应用的基础上
转载
2023-10-04 18:59:10
176阅读
TCC的异常场景在分布式系统中,随时随地都需要面对网络超时,网络重发和服务器宕机等问题。所以分布式事务框架作为搭载在分布式系统之上的一个框架型应用也绕不开这些问题。具体而言,有以下常见问题:幂等处理空回滚资源悬挂这些异常的应对需要TCC框架的支持和解决方案。幂等处理产生原因因为网络抖动等原因,分布式事务框架可能会重复调用同一个分布式事务中的一个分支事务的二阶段接口。所以分支事务的二阶段接口Conf
转载
2024-08-06 08:34:20
32阅读
# 分布式架构及其应用
## 引言
在计算机科学领域,分布式架构是一种将系统任务分配给多台计算机或服务器进行处理的架构模式。与传统的集中式架构相比,分布式架构可以提供更高的可扩展性、可靠性和性能。本文将介绍分布式架构的概念、应用场景和代码示例,并通过分布式架构图和流程图进行可视化说明。
## 分布式架构概述
分布式架构是一种将应用程序或系统拆分成多个独立的模块,并在多台计算机或服务器上进行部署
原创
2023-11-03 07:03:25
99阅读
积少成多,
积沙成塔.
转载
2023-07-07 11:56:51
112阅读
概念
1.分布式
一个业务分拆多个子业务,部署在不同的服务器上,各个子业务模块之间通过接口进行数据交互。上面:service A、B、C、D 分别是业务组件,通过API Geteway进行业务访问。注:分布式需要做好事务管理。
2.集群
同一个业务,部署在多个服务器上实现服务的负载均衡。注:集群模式需要做好session共享,确保在不同服务器切换的过程中不会因为没有获取到session而中止退出服
转载
2023-08-02 10:05:48
118阅读
构建高可扩Web架构和分布式系统实战(上)
Web大数据分布式架构
摘要:构建可扩展的分布式Web应用程序应遵循可用性、性能、可靠性、可扩展、易管理、成本等这些原则。此外,本文还重点讲解了服务、冗余和分区,希望对你有帮助。本文作者Kate Matsudaira是一位美丽的女工程副总裁,曾在Sun Microsystems、微软、亚马逊这些一流的IT公司任职。她有着非常丰富的工作经验和团队管理经验,
转载
2024-07-23 16:02:58
26阅读
分布式系统定义:在同一个网络下的一组通过网络进行通信与协调的组件,对外表现如同一个系统。微服务架构就是以业务域或业务功能为边界,将一个大而全的应用拆分为可以独立开发,独立部署,独立测试,独立运行的一组小的应用,并且使用轻量级,通用的机制在这组应用间进行通信。微服务架构区别于传统的单体软件架构,是一种为了适应当前互联网后台服务的「三高需求:高并发、高性能、高可用」而产生的的软件架构。CAP原理Con
转载
2023-08-10 00:04:48
137阅读
目录TB级数据放在一台机器上:难啊!到底啥是分布式存储?啥又是分布式存储系统?某台机器宕机了咋办?Master节点如何感知到数据副本消失?如何复制副本保持足够副本数量?删除多余副本又该怎么做呢?全文总结“ 这篇文章,我们将用非常浅显易懂的语言,跟大家聊聊大规模分布式系统的容错架构设计。虽然定位是有“分布式”、“容错架构”等看起来略显复杂的字眼,但是咱们还是按照老规矩:大白话 + 手绘数张
转载
2023-08-01 00:02:55
89阅读
文章目录1:什么是分布式2:分布式系统演变历史1:单一应用架构-ORM2:垂直应用架构3:分布式服务架构4:流动计算架构3:RPC1:什么叫RPC2:RPC基本原理 1:什么是分布式《分布式系统原理与范型》定义: “分布式系统是若干独立计算机的集合,这些计算机对于用户来说就像单个相关系统” ,分布式系统(distributed system)是建立在网络之上的软件系统。随着互联网的发展,网站应用
转载
2024-06-11 21:13:01
70阅读
1. 分布式架构解决什么问题 主要是两个: 大流量的处理通过集群技术将大规模并发请求负载均衡到不同的机器上。关键业务的保护提高后台服务的可用性,把故障隔离起来,阻止多米诺骨牌效应,如果流量过大,需要对业务降级。已保证关键业务的流转。 说白了就是干两件事、一是提高整体架构的吞吐量,二是提高系统的稳定性,让系统的可用性更高。 2. 如何提高架构性能缓存系统异步调用负载均衡数据分区数据镜像3
转载
2023-08-08 09:32:31
90阅读
之前使用nginx,都是使用了它的反向代理功能,除了反向代理外,nginx还具备负载均衡、动静分离、高可用。这些都可以通过配置nginx来实现,以前对nginx的配置也是一知半解,下面来系统学习nginx的配置一、nginx配置1. 指令nginx的配置文件中,由一个个指令组成,指令分为两种:指令描述简单指令指令后面直接跟上值块指令指令后面使用{}包裹,内部含有其他的指令2. 整体结构nginx中
转载
2024-10-27 07:28:18
400阅读
分布式调用架构图的实现流程及代码示例
## 引言
在现代软件开发中,分布式调用架构图是一种常见的设计模式。它可以帮助我们实现高可用性、高并发和负载均衡等需求。对于刚入行的小白来说,理解和掌握分布式调用架构图的实现方法是非常重要的。本文将介绍分布式调用架构图的实现流程,并提供相应的代码示例,帮助小白快速入门。
## 实现流程
以下是实现分布式调用架构图的一般流程。我们将使用表格的形式展示每个
原创
2024-01-17 07:24:33
41阅读
# 教你构建分布式商城架构图
在现代的软件开发中,分布式架构被广泛应用于各种场景,尤其是在构建大型电商平台时更是必不可少。本文将引导你逐步实现一个分布式商城的架构图。我们将会通过表格、流程图和具体代码示例来帮助你理解每个步骤。
## 一、整体流程
为了更好地理解构建分布式商城的步骤,下面是一个简单的流程表格:
| 步骤 | 任务描述
原创
2024-10-26 04:40:55
66阅读
# HBase 分布式架构图实现指南
HBase 是一个开源的分布式、可扩展的 NoSQL 数据存储系统,设计用于处理大规模的结构化数据。实现 HBase 的分布式架构图是理解其系统架构的重要步骤。在本篇文章中,我们将逐步骤教你如何完成这一任务。我们将先提供整体的工作流程,再逐步讲解每一个步骤,并提供相应的代码示例和注释。
## 整体工作流程
以下是实现 HBase 分布式架构图的整体步骤:
原创
2024-09-27 07:28:18
33阅读
分布式设计架构图是现代软件架构中不可或缺的一部分。它通过将系统拆解成多个独立的服务,来提升系统的可伸缩性和灵活性。本文将围绕如何解决“分布式设计架构图”问题,进行一系列的整理和复盘记录。
### 背景描述
在过去的十几年中,随着计算机技术的飞速发展,软件架构也经历了巨大的变化。以下是这一过程的时间轴记录:
1. **2000-2005年**:单体应用主导软件开发,系统难以扩展。
2. **2
# Greenplum 分布式数据库简介
在大数据时代,传统的关系型数据库已无法满足海量数据的存储与处理需求。Greenplum 作为一种基于 PostgreSQL 的分布式数据库,凭借其水平扩展能力和强大的并行处理能力,逐渐成为数据分析与处理的热门选择。本文将介绍 Greenplum 的分布式架构,并提供相应的代码示例以帮助读者更好地理解该技术的应用。
## Greenplum 架构概述
在Kubernetes(简称K8S)中,分布式部署架构图是非常重要的,它可以帮助我们更好地管理和部署容器化应用程序。下面我将为你介绍如何实现分布式部署架构图。
### 实现分布式部署架构图流程
首先我们需要了解整个实现分布式部署架构图的流程,具体步骤如下:
| 步骤 | 描述 |
| --- | --- |
| 1 | 安装和配置Kubernetes集群 |
| 2 | 编写Docker镜像
原创
2024-05-16 11:55:46
122阅读
# GreePlum 分布式架构图的实现指南
GreePlum 是一个基于 PostgreSQL 的开源分布式数据库。要实现一个 GreePlum 的分布式架构图,首先,我们需要了解 GreePlum 的架构组成,以及如何利用一些工具实现这一目标。本文将通过几个步骤来指导你完成这个过程。
## 步骤流程
以下是实现 GreePlum 分布式架构图的步骤概览:
| 步骤 | 描述
# ClickHouse分布式架构解析与示例
**引言:**
ClickHouse是一个高性能的列式数据库管理系统,设计用于在线分析处理(OLAP)工作负载。其独特的分布式架构使得它能够处理海量的数据,同时支持快速的查询能力。本文将通过分析ClickHouse的分布式架构,并配合代码示例来深入理解ClickHouse的工作原理。
## ClickHouse的分布式架构
ClickHous